If the differential equation representing the family of all circles touching x -axis at the origin is x 2 - y 2 d y d x = g x y , then g x equals

Correct answer
B. 2 x
Step-by-step solution
Equation of circle touching x -axis in origin is x - 0 2 + y - k 2 = k 2 ⇒ x 2 + y 2 - 2 k y = 0       . . . 1 , where k is the radius of the circle. Differentiating the above equation w.r.t. x , we get, 2 x + 2 y d y d x - 2 k d y d x = 0 ⇒ x + y - k d y d x = 0 From equation 1 , ⇒ x + y - x 2 + y 2 2 y d y d x = 0 ⇒ x 2 - y 2 d y d x = 2 x y = g x y ⇒ g x = 2 x
